The towers of Hovenweep were built by Ancestral Puebloans who inhabited the Four Corners region of Utah between 500 and 1300 A.D. Hovenweep campground is open year-round and has 31 campsites located near the visitor center at Hovenweep National Monument. Hovenweep National Monument has a campground with 31 dry campsites located near the visitor center. Hovenweep is open year-round, but services are reduced in winter. Hovenweep National Monument does not charge an entrance fee and is open year-round. Hovenweep’s campground, roads, trails and restrooms are currently open. Hovenweep National Monument was designated in 1923 to protect a desolate cluster of six ancient villages found spanning a twenty-mile area across the southeastern Utah/Colorado border. Hovenweep National Monument is a haven for anyone interested in legendary archeology—it protects several archeological sites that are more than 700 years old. Hovenweep National Monument protects six prehistoric, Puebloan-era villages spread over a twenty-mile expanse of mesa tops and canyons along the Utah-Colorado border.
